Hello,

i get following error after installation on my homepage

Parse error: syntax error, unexpected 'wink', expecting :: (T_PAAMAYIM_NEKUDOTAYIM) in /DISK2/WWW/cabadaj.cz/www/rc4/includes/theme_functions_include.php on line 561

On the line 561 is following but I dont know what to do. Can you please help me?

if (preg_match("!^(ht|f)tp(s)?://!i", $link_data['link_url']) || !empty(BASEDIR) && stristr($link_data['link_url'], BASEDIR) ) {

www.czechconsoleracing.cz/rc4

Thank you very much for any help

PHP 5.4 have few critical vulnerability issues... I'm sure you can find the exploit and how to do the exploit and hack server through youtube by now.. we are at PHP 7 already. I thought we are at 5.5 bare min - that was 3 years ago.

https://www.cvedetails.com/cve/CVE-2012-2376/

Quote

Buffer overflow in the com_print_typeinfo function in PHP 5.4.3 and earlier on Windows all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via crafted arguments that trigger incorrect handling of COM object VARIANT types, as exploited in the wild in May 2012.


https://www.cvedetails.com/cve/CVE-2012-2688/

Quote


Unspecified vulnerability in the _php_stream_scandir function in the stream implementation in PHP before 5.3.15 and 5.4.x before 5.4.5 has unknown impact and remote attack vectors, related to an "overflow."


How to hack PHP 5.4 Servers....

[youtube]https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=7shUObbHYuA[/youtube]

----

Please don't say upgrade isn't an option.

It's a paradox because we are coding on upgrades day in day out.

----

I have fixed the 5.4 issues on PHPFusion 9. Homepage should run now. https://github.com/PHPFusion/PHPFusion/commit/6d0f6016614afbb1d3c60ef0bd04061b24cf580a

Falk, please up PHPFusion 9 software requirements in RC5.
